In Vitro Fertilization (IVF) is one of the most well-known and widely used assisted reproductive technologies (ART). Since the birth of the first "test-tube baby" in 1978, IVF has evolved significantly, offering hope to millions of couples struggling with infertility. This article aims to provide a thorough understanding of IVF, including the reasons for its use, the detailed process, potential risks, and what patients can expect before, during, and after the procedure.

What is In Vitro Fertilization (IVF)?

IVF is a medical procedure where an egg is fertilized by sperm outside the body, in a laboratory dish. Once fertilization occurs and the embryo develops, it is then transferred to the woman's uterus with the hope of establishing a successful pregnancy. IVF can be an effective treatment for a variety of infertility issues, including blocked or damaged fallopian tubes, male factor infertility, and unexplained infertility.

Indications for IVF

IVF is recommended for couples who have been unable to conceive after a year of regular, unprotected intercourse. Specific conditions that may warrant IVF include:

  • Tubal Factor Infertility: Blocked or damaged fallopian tubes can prevent the sperm from reaching the egg or the fertilized egg from reaching the uterus.
  • Male Factor Infertility: Low sperm count or poor sperm mobility can hinder natural conception.
  • Endometriosis: This condition can affect the function of the ovaries, uterus, and fallopian tubes.
  • Ovulation Disorders: Irregular ovulation or anovulation can make it difficult to conceive naturally.
  • Unexplained Infertility: When no specific cause of infertility can be identified, IVF may be recommended.
  • Genetic Disorders: IVF combined with preimplantation genetic testing can prevent the transmission of genetic disorders.

The IVF Process

1. Ovarian Stimulation

The IVF process begins with ovarian stimulation, where hormonal medications are administered to stimulate the ovaries to produce multiple eggs. Monitoring through blood tests and ultrasounds ensures that the eggs are maturing correctly.

2. Egg Retrieval

Once the eggs are mature, they are retrieved through a minor surgical procedure called transvaginal ultrasound aspiration. This involves using an ultrasound-guided needle to collect the eggs from the ovaries.

3. Sperm Collection and Preparation

On the same day as the egg retrieval, a sperm sample is collected from the male partner or a donor. The sperm is then processed and prepared for fertilization.

4. Fertilization

The eggs and sperm are combined in the laboratory. Fertilization can occur naturally or through Intracytoplasmic Sperm Injection (ICSI), where a single sperm is injected directly into an egg.

5. Embryo Culture

Fertilized eggs (embryos) are cultured in the lab for several days. During this time, the embryos are monitored for development.

6. Embryo Transfer

After 3-5 days of culture, the healthiest embryos are selected for transfer. The embryo is placed into the woman's uterus through a thin catheter inserted through the cervix.

7. Luteal Phase Support

After the embryo transfer, hormonal medications are continued to support the uterine lining and encourage implantation.

Success Rates and Factors Affecting IVF

The success rate of IVF varies based on several factors, including the age of the woman, the cause of infertility, and the quality of the eggs, sperm, and embryos. Generally, younger women have higher success rates. According to various studies, the average success rate for women under 35 is around 40-45%, but this rate decreases with age.

Potential Risks and Side Effects

IVF, like any medical procedure, comes with potential risks and side effects:

  • Ovarian Hyperstimulation Syndrome (OHSS): This can occur when the ovaries over-respond to stimulation medications, leading to swollen and painful ovaries.
  • Multiple Pregnancies: IVF increases the likelihood of multiple pregnancies, which can carry higher risks for both the mother and babies.
  • Ectopic Pregnancy: There is a slight risk of an embryo implanting outside the uterus.
  • Emotional and Psychological Stress: The IVF process can be emotionally taxing for couples, especially if multiple cycles are needed.

Preparing for IVF

Patients considering IVF should undergo a thorough medical evaluation, including blood tests, ultrasounds, and sometimes genetic testing. It is also crucial for patients to maintain a healthy lifestyle, including a balanced diet, regular exercise, and avoiding smoking and excessive alcohol consumption.

What to Expect During and After IVF

During the IVF process, patients should be prepared for frequent visits to the clinic for monitoring and procedures. After the embryo transfer, patients will need to wait about two weeks before taking a pregnancy test to determine if the cycle was successful. If the test is positive, further monitoring and support will be provided during early pregnancy. If the test is negative, patients may discuss the next steps with their healthcare provider, which could include another IVF cycle or exploring other fertility treatments.
